Shabad is a profound name with rich spiritual heritage, originating from Sanskrit and holding special significance in Sikh tradition. While sometimes used as a personal name, it primarily refers to the divine hymns and sacred utterances in Sikh scripture. This name carries the weight of spiritual communication and divine revelation across Indian religious traditions.

Meaning of Shabad

Shabad derives from the Sanskrit root ‘śabda’ (शब्द), which fundamentally means ‘sound, word, or speech’. In the Sikh religious context, Shabad takes on a specialized meaning as the divine word or hymn from the Guru Granth Sahib, the central religious scripture of Sikhism. The term appears in Guru Nanak’s compositions where Shabad represents the vehicle through which divine truth is revealed and realized. Linguistically, it has cognates in multiple Indian languages including Punjabi, Hindi, and Urdu, maintaining the core meaning of ‘word’ while acquiring specific theological significance in Sikhism.

Origin & Cultural Significance

The name Shabad has its roots in ancient Sanskrit, but its most significant development occurred within the Sikh tradition founded in the Punjab region of South Asia. Guru Nanak Dev Ji (1469-1539) emphasized Shabad as central to spiritual practice, referring to both the divine word and the hymns that convey it. While occasionally used as a personal name in Hindu and Sikh communities, it is primarily a religious term rather than a common given name. The concept of Shabad as divine utterance connects to broader Indian philosophical traditions that explore the relationship between sound, consciousness, and ultimate reality.

Frequently Asked Questions About Shabad

What does Shabad mean?

Shabad means 'word' or 'speech' in Sanskrit, but in Sikhism it specifically refers to divine hymns or sacred utterances from the Guru Granth Sahib.

Is Shabad a boy or girl name?

Shabad is considered unisex, though it is more commonly used as a religious term than a personal name. When used as a name, it can be given to both boys and girls, particularly in Sikh communities.

What is the origin of Shabad?

Shabad originates from Sanskrit 'śabda' and holds particular significance in Sikh religion and Punjabi culture, where it refers to the divine word in spiritual practice.
